Underground Steel Wire Armored Electric Cable 50mm 35mm 16mm 25mm
This paper introduces a series of underground steel wire armored electric cables, with specifications covering various cross-sectional areas such as 50mm², 35mm², 16mm², and 25mm². Specifically designed for underground environments, these cables feature a steel wire armor layer, which is formed by tightly winding high-strength galvanized steel wires. This structure can effectively resist mechanical impacts, extrusion, and soil corrosion during underground construction, providing solid physical protection for the cables and significantly enhancing their durability in complex underground environments.
The conductors of the cables are made of high-purity copper, ensuring excellent electrical conductivity, reducing power transmission losses, and meeting the high-efficiency requirements of underground power transmission. The insulation layer is mostly made of anti-aging and moisture-resistant materials (such as cross-linked polyethylene), forming double protection together with the armor layer to adapt to the harsh underground conditions of high humidity and multiple impurities.
This series of cables is widely used in underground power transmission networks, municipal engineering underground pipelines, industrial park underground power distribution systems and other scenarios. They are particularly suitable for power laying in areas vulnerable to external interference, such as those needing to cross roads, railways, and rivers. Their diverse specifications can flexibly match the power transmission needs of different powers, providing stable and reliable power transmission support from branch distribution to main lines. They are key equipment with both safety and practicality in underground power engineering.
